Anne Jorunn Stokka is a leading cell biologist whose research has fundamentally advanced our understanding of how cells orchestrate signaling through compartmentalization. Her primary focus is on the molecular architecture of A-kinase anchoring proteins (AKAPs) and their critical role in targeting Protein Kinase A (PKA) to specific subcellular locations. Her landmark 2008 study, cited over 66 times, revealed a groundbreaking discovery: dual-specificity AKAPs possess an additional binding region that allows them to anchor PKA type I, not just the previously known type II. This work challenged the established dogma of PKA anchoring and provided a new framework for understanding how cells achieve precise signaling specificity. By demonstrating that these AKAPs contain a second, distinct binding interface, Stokka’s contributions have been instrumental in explaining how subtle variations in anchoring proteins can direct different PKA isoforms to distinct signaling complexes.
